As organizations continue to embrace cloud computing and migrate mission-critical workloads to Microsoft Azure, the underlying cloud infrastructure and platform must evolve to meet increasing demands for reliability, performance, and scalability. These challenges require thoughtful engineering and resilient architecture to support global operations at scale.
Requirements
- 4+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C, OR Java, JavaScript, or Python
- 1+ year(s) experience with cloud platform technologies, demonstrating expertise in one or more areas such as compute, networking, or storage on Microsoft Azure and/or other competitive cloud platforms.
- 8+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C, Java, JavaScript, OR Python
- 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C, Java, JavaScript, or Python
- 1+ year(s) experience in technical leadership and architecture design for large-scale software systems, including:
- Demonstrated ability to define and guide complex architectural solutions.
- Prior experience in coaching or leading technical teams.
Responsibilities
- Define and plan technology requirements and solutions to address complex end-to-end business and engineering challenges through the lens of Customer Reliability Engineering (CRI).
- Drive architecture planning, reviews, and development by helping customers define their solution architecture on the Microsoft Azure platform.
- Lead resolution of issues and gaps across Azure teams and proactively identify feature gaps to ensure customer success.
- Partner with relevant stakeholders to determine user requirements across multiple scenarios, ensuring clarity and alignment throughout the development lifecycle.
- Leverage subject-matter expertise across product features to coordinate project plans, release schedules, and work items across multiple teams, resolving customer-facing issues effectively.
- Take ownership as a Designated Responsible Individual (DRI), mentor engineers across support, product, and solution teams, and manage on-call escalations to monitor and mitigate system degradation, downtime, or service interruptions.
- Continuously seek new knowledge and adapt to emerging trends, technical solutions, and patterns that enhance availability, reliability, efficiency, observability, and performance.
Other
- Ability to meet Microsoft, customer and/or government security screening requirements are required for this role.
- Microsoft Cloud Background Check: This position will be required to pass the Microsoft Cloud Background Check upon hire/transfer and every two years thereafter.
- Proven ability to identify problem spaces and adapt quickly in evolving business environments.
- Commitment to continuous learning, curiosity, and skill development.
- Ability to collaborate with empathy and focus on delivering impactful outcomes.